Hey guys, wondering if some stock F150 275/65/18s would fit on my ranger. I’ve got 265/60/18 stock and the Ford fox shox leveling kit, which raises my front end 2 inches.

Any info or insight is appreciated, thanks in advance!

Wow, that looks great… no rubbing or spacers / other modifications needed?
No everything fit fine. On rare occasions there was slight rubbing when turning hard left while backing up.

My apologies to the OP for highjacking his thread, but I have a similar question. I've got a 23 FX4 with no suspension mods and stock tires (265/60/18). Im looking at picking up some new wheels and just reuse the OEM tires. I really like these Enkei "Truck Cyclones":

https://www.tirerack.com/wheels/Whe...anger+4X2&autoYear=2023&autoModClar=265/60-18

They are a 0mm offset, and the Tire Rack website says that I'd have to have a lift kit or fender mods for proper clearance. HOWEVER, I talked to a local off-road parts dealer yesterday, and he said that a 0 or -1 offset would fit on my truck without a lift.

Who is right?

The 0 offset wheel will push the assembly out and the tire will most likely rub the fender. You will most likely need a leveling kit.
